Plantation Blinds Repair in Boulder, CO
Plantation blinds repair services encompass a range of solutions for restoring the functionality and appearance of window coverings. These projects often involve fixing broken slats, replacing damaged cords, adjusting the tilt mechanism, or addressing issues with the mounting hardware. Property owners typically seek repairs to improve light control, privacy, and the overall aesthetic of their interior spaces. Understanding the specific type of plantation blinds installed, the nature of the damage, and any previous repair attempts can help ensure the appropriate service is provided.
Before requesting plantation blinds repair, homeowners should consider the extent of the damage and whether parts are available for replacement. It’s also helpful to know the brand and model of the blinds, as this can influence repair options and costs. Clear communication about the issues experienced-such as difficulty opening or closing, uneven slats, or broken cords-can assist in determining the most effective repair approach. Proper assessment ensures the blinds are restored to proper working order, enhancing the comfort and style of the property.

Plantation Blinds Repair Questions
What types of damages can be repaired on plantation blinds? Common issues include broken slats, tangled cords, and damaged headrails, which can be restored to improve appearance and function.
Are all styles of plantation blinds repairable? Most styles, including wood, faux wood, and vinyl, can be repaired, though some extensive damage may require replacement.
What should property owners consider before repairing plantation blinds? It's important to evaluate the extent of damage and the material of the blinds to determine if repair is practical or if replacement is recommended.
What are common signs that plantation blinds need repair? Visible broken slats, difficulty raising or lowering, and uneven hanging are typical indicators of the need for repair services.
